Appliqué is a high-profit service. E4.5.8 simplifies this with the Create Applique tool. It automatically generates the placement line, tack-down line, and cover stitch as a sequence, allowing users to create complex multi-layer applique designs in seconds. Wilcom Embroidery Studio E4.5.8

  • Underlay: Foundation stitches under topstitching that stabilize fabric and improve quality. Use different underlay types (edge run, zig-zag) depending on the object.
  • Density: Stitch spacing (stitches per mm/inch). Lower density = fewer stitches per area; too low leads to gaps, too high causes puckering. Adjust by fabric type.
  • Pull compensation: Adjusts satin/column width to account for thread pull; essential for accurate dimensional results on garments.
  • Tie-offs and trims: Manual or automatic; critical on complex, multi-color designs to prevent excessive trimming and to ensure secure stitch ends.
  • Sequencing: Logical order (center-out, top-to-bottom) reduces hoop jumps and improves production efficiency.
